Hey risnas,
according to our terms and conditions, we take a fee over 59 Euros if a technician appointment fails for a reason a customer has to take responsibility for.
We payed for the technician, the inhousecables were faulty/not existent. Thats why the contract has been cancelled.
But you still have to pay the one time fee / partial invoice for this appointment.
I whish you all the best - and i hope that a local cable provider f.e. can bring you online.

Hi Risnas,
if there is a problem with the inhouse wiring, the home owner / landlord is responsible for fixing this.
The Telekom is not responsivble for fixing the lines within your building.
So Vodafone is charged by the Telekom for the appointment, because the connection couldn't be activated due to customer reasons.
